400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el的vba教程是什么意思

作者:路由通
|
373人看过
发布时间:2026-04-15 15:08:54
标签:
本文深入探讨了“Excel的VBA教程是什么意思”。它指的是旨在系统教授用户如何利用Visual Basic for Applications(可视化基础应用程序)这一内置于Excel中的强大编程工具,来自动化处理复杂任务、构建自定义功能以及开发个性化解决方案的指导性学习资料。这类教程通常涵盖从宏录制、基础语法到对象模型、窗体设计及高级编程的完整知识体系,是用户从Excel基础操作者迈向高效自动化办公的关键桥梁。
excel的vba教程是什么意思

       在当今这个数据驱动的时代,电子表格软件Microsoft Excel(微软电子表格)早已超越了简单的数据录入与计算范畴,成为了商业分析、财务建模乃至日常办公不可或缺的核心工具。然而,当面对重复繁琐的数据整理、需要定制特殊计算逻辑,或是希望将一系列操作固化为一个按钮点击时,许多用户会感到基础功能力不从心。此时,“Excel的VBA教程”便进入了我们的视野。这个词组看似专业,实则指向了一条通往高效与自动化的康庄大道。它并非一个晦涩的概念,而是一套完整的学习路径图,旨在引导使用者掌握一种内置于Excel中的强大编程语言——Visual Basic for Applications,从而彻底释放电子表格的潜能。

       一、拆解核心:何为VBA?

       要理解“VBA教程”,首先必须厘清VBA本身。VBA是Visual Basic for Applications的缩写,中文常译为“可视化基础应用程序”。它是微软公司开发的一种事件驱动编程语言,并作为其“办公室”套件(如Excel、Word、Access等)的内置组件。简单来说,VBA是专门为扩展和自动化办公室应用程序功能而生的工具。它基于经典的BASIC语言,但拥有强大的面向对象编程能力,允许用户直接访问和控制Excel中的几乎每一个元素,无论是单元格、工作表、图表,还是菜单和对话框。

       二、教程的本质:从认知到实践的路线图

       因此,所谓的“Excel的VBA教程”,其核心含义是一系列系统化、结构化的教学材料或课程,目的是指导学习者如何有效地使用VBA语言来操控Excel,解决实际问题。它不是一个单一的答案,而是一个涵盖从入门认知、基础语法学习、核心对象掌握,到项目实战演练的完整学习体系。一本优秀的教程,会像一位经验丰富的导师,带你从记录第一个“宏”(即一系列自动执行的操作步骤)开始,逐步揭开编程的神秘面纱,最终使你能够独立编写复杂的自动化脚本和用户交互界面。

       三、为何需要教程:自学的必要性与结构化价值

       尽管Excel提供了宏录制功能作为接触VBA的友好入口,但仅靠录制和简单修改生成的代码是远远不够的。录制宏产生的代码往往冗长、效率低下,且无法处理逻辑判断、循环遍历等复杂场景。这时,系统的教程便显得至关重要。它能够帮助你理解代码背后的逻辑、学习高效的编程方法、掌握错误处理技巧,并深入了解Excel对象模型这一VBA编程的基石。没有教程的指引,自学容易陷入碎片化知识的泥潭,难以构建坚实、系统的知识框架。

       四、教程的典型内容构成:十二个核心学习模块

       一套全面的Excel VBA教程,通常会循序渐进地覆盖以下关键领域,这些模块共同构成了掌握这门技能的知识骨架:

       第一,开发环境入门。教程会首先介绍如何调出VBA编辑器,认识其工程资源管理器、属性窗口、代码窗口等核心界面,这是所有编程工作的起点。

       第二,宏的录制与初步解读。通过录制一个简单的操作宏,让学习者直观感受VBA代码如何对应Excel操作,并初步学习查看和修改录制的代码。

       第三,VBA基础语法与概念。深入讲解变量、数据类型、常量的声明与使用,这是构建任何程序的砖瓦。

       第四,运算符与表达式。掌握算术、比较、逻辑和连接运算符,学会构建完成计算的表达式。

       第五,程序流程控制。这是编程的逻辑核心,包括条件判断语句和多种循环语句,使程序能够根据不同情况做出决策并重复执行任务。

       第六,过程与函数。学习如何将代码模块化,创建可重复调用的子过程和自定义函数,这是提高代码复用性和可读性的关键。

       第七,Excel对象模型深度解析。这是VBA编程的灵魂。教程会详解诸如工作簿、工作表、单元格区域等核心对象,以及它们的属性、方法和事件。理解对象层级关系是进行精准控制的前提。

       第八,单元格与区域的精细化操作。学习如何高效地读写单元格数据、设置格式、进行筛选排序,以及处理大型数据区域。

       第九,用户窗体设计。指导如何创建自定义对话框,添加文本框、按钮、列表框等控件,实现友好的人机交互界面,让工具变得更易用。

       第十,事件编程。教学如何让代码响应特定动作,如打开工作簿、切换工作表、点击按钮等,实现自动化响应。

       第十一,错误处理与程序调试。传授如何预见和处理运行时错误,使用调试工具逐行检查代码,确保程序的健壮性与稳定性。

       第十二,高级应用与集成。可能涉及与其他办公室应用程序交互、使用应用程序接口、操作外部数据库或文件等扩展内容。

       五、教程的形态与来源:多样化的学习渠道

       “教程”的载体多种多样。最权威的起点是微软官方提供的开发者文档和知识库,它们提供了最准确的技术规格说明。此外,市面上有大量优秀的纸质书籍和电子书籍,它们结构清晰、案例丰富。在线学习平台则提供了包含视频演示、互动练习的课程,学习体验更为直观。专业的技术论坛和博客也是获取实战技巧和解决特定问题的重要补充。

       六、学习路径建议:如何高效利用教程

       面对教程,建议采取“学以致用、由浅入深”的策略。不要试图一次性啃完所有理论。最佳方式是结合一个实际工作中的痛点开始,例如自动合并多个报表。先尝试用宏录制基础操作,然后在教程的指导下理解生成的代码,并逐步添加循环、判断等逻辑进行优化。通过这种“问题驱动”的学习,每个知识点都会变得具体而有意义。

       七、VBA在现代办公中的不可替代性

       有人可能会问,在云服务、新式脚本语言层出不穷的今天,VBA是否过时?答案是否定的。由于其深度集成于Excel,无需额外安装环境,且能直接操控Excel对象,VBA在处理复杂的企业内部流程自动化、定制化报表生成、历史文件维护等方面,依然具有无可比拟的便捷性和强大功能。它是连接日常操作与深度定制化需求的坚实桥梁。

       八、超越自动化:创造解决方案

       最终,通过VBA教程的学习,目标不仅仅是实现自动化。更是培养一种“开发者思维”,即如何将模糊的业务需求,转化为清晰、可执行的逻辑步骤,并用代码实现。你将能够创造属于自己的小型应用程序,例如带有完整界面的数据录入系统、动态仪表盘,或是复杂的财务分析模型,从而从被动的软件使用者,转变为主动的解决方案构建者。

       总而言之,“Excel的VBA教程是什么意思”这个问题的答案,远不止于字面解释。它代表着一段从普通用户进阶为效率达人的学习旅程,是一把开启Excel隐藏宝库的钥匙,更是一种提升个人核心竞争力的重要投资。当你跟随一部优秀的教程,一步步将想法变为一行行有效的代码,并见证它们如何将数小时的工作压缩为一次点击时,你便会深刻体会到这门技术所带来的巨大价值与成就感。
相关文章
为什么word一换行字体就会变
在使用微软文字处理软件进行文档编辑时,许多用户都曾遇到过这样的困扰:当文本内容换行到下一行时,文字的字体、大小甚至样式会莫名其妙地发生改变,这不仅打乱了文档的视觉一致性,也给排版工作带来了额外的麻烦。本文将深入剖析这一常见现象背后的十二个核心原因,从软件默认设置、格式继承、样式应用到段落与字符格式的复杂交互,提供详尽且具备实操性的解决方案,帮助您彻底理解并掌控文档的格式逻辑,实现流畅、专业的排版效果。
2026-04-15 15:08:40
200人看过
word做表格是什么格式文件
在微软的Word文档处理软件中创建的表格,其数据并非存储于独立的表格文件中,而是作为文档内容的一部分,内嵌于Word文档的整体结构之内。用户最终保存的文件格式,决定了表格的载体。最核心和标准的格式是“文档”格式,其扩展名为“.docx”。此格式基于开放的“可扩展标记语言”架构,将表格与文本、样式等元素整合封装。此外,为了兼容旧版软件或适应特定交换需求,表格也可随文档保存为较旧的“文档”格式或通用的“便携式文档格式”等。理解这一点,是高效管理和分享表格数据的关键。
2026-04-15 15:08:24
384人看过
word打印预览时为什么有注解
在Word文档处理过程中,打印预览时意外出现注解(或称为批注)是许多用户常遇到的困扰。这些注解可能包括批注框、修订标记、隐藏文字或其他格式元素,它们会影响打印输出的整洁性与专业性。本文将深入探讨注解出现的十二个核心原因,涵盖从基础视图设置、文档保护状态到高级打印选项等多个层面。通过结合官方技术文档与实操分析,我们提供系统性的排查方法与解决方案,帮助用户彻底理解并掌控打印预览中的注解显示问题,确保文档输出符合预期。
2026-04-15 15:07:26
353人看过
旋转机构如何通电
旋转机构通电是实现其连续运转的核心技术,涉及电能从静止部分向运动部分传递的多种精密方案。本文将深入剖析滑环、导电滑环、无线供电等主流通电方式的原理、结构与选型要点,并结合工业机器人、风力发电机等实际应用场景,探讨其设计考量、常见故障与维护策略,为工程设计与设备维护提供系统性参考。
2026-04-15 15:06:59
122人看过
两电极如何测阻抗
两电极阻抗测量是一种基础而重要的电化学分析技术,广泛应用于材料科学、生物传感与能源器件等领域。本文旨在深入解析其核心原理、系统构成、操作流程及关键影响因素。内容将详尽探讨从仪器选型、电极处理到数据解读的全过程,并剖析两电极体系相较于三电极体系的固有局限与适用场景,为科研与工程实践提供系统性的专业指导。
2026-04-15 15:06:35
344人看过
继电器容量如何选择
继电器容量选择是电气设计与系统集成的关键环节,直接关系到设备的可靠性与安全性。本文旨在提供一份详尽的指南,通过剖析负载特性、电流电压参数、环境因素、触点材料、切换频率等十二个核心维度,并结合实际应用场景与计算实例,系统阐述如何科学、精准地为不同工况选择合适的继电器容量,帮助工程师规避常见选型误区,确保系统长期稳定运行。
2026-04-15 15:06:13
210人看过